site stats

Grouping cube

WebThe meaning of GROUPING is the act or process of combining in groups. How to use grouping in a sentence. the act or process of combining in groups; a set of objects … WebJul 9, 2024 · The ROLLUP and CUBE operators are used to return results aggregated by the columns in the GROUP BY clause. The GROUPING and GROUPING_ID functions are used to identify whether the columns in the GROUP BY list are aggregated (using the ROLLUP or CUBE operators) or not. There are two major differences between the …

Measures and Measure Groups Microsoft Learn

WebSELECT A, B, C FROM data GROUP BY CUBE(A, B), C union all SELECT A, B, null FROM data GROUP BY CUBE(A, B) You can see that it gives equivalent results to GROUP BY CUBE(A,B,C). Share. Improve this answer. Follow answered Nov 6, 2024 at 0:55. Felipe Hoffa Felipe Hoffa. 53.2k 13 ... WebThe GROUP BY clause supports up to 64 grouping sets. In the case of ROLLUP and CUBE, or some combination of GROUPING SETS, ROLLUP, and CUBE, this limitation applies to the implied number of grouping sets. For example, GROUP BY CUBE((a), (b)) counts as 4 grouping sets, not 2. importance of dark biotechnology https://gkbookstore.com

Group By in SQL Sever with CUBE, ROLLUP and GROUPING SETS …

Webcube multi-dimensional aggregate operator is an extension of groupBy operator that allows calculating subtotals and a grand total across all combinations of specified group of n + 1 dimensions (with n being the number of columns as cols and col1 and 1 for where values become null, i.e. undefined). WebJul 13, 2024 · GROUPING SETS are groups, or sets, of columns by which rows can be grouped together. Instead of writing multiple queries and combining the results with a UNION, you can simply use GROUPING … WebThe grouping set offers even more flexibility than the ROLLUP or CUBE operator as it allows flexibility to choose the dimensions to be used for grouping. Consider the … importance of data analytics in elections

Alternative to GROUP BY CUBE in snowflake - Stack Overflow

Category:What Is the SQL GROUPING SETS Clause, and How …

Tags:Grouping cube

Grouping cube

Enhanced Aggregation, Cube, Grouping and Rollup

WebDec 9, 2024 · A cube includes measures in measure groups, business logic, plus a collection of dimensions that give context for evaluating the numerical data that a measure provides. Both measures and measure groups are an essential component of a cube. A cube cannot exist without at least one of each. This topic describes Measures and … WebMay 30, 2024 · In addition, the GROUP BY can also be used with optional components such as Cube, Rollup and Grouping Sets. In this tip, I will demonstrate various ways of …

Grouping cube

Did you know?

WebMay 27, 2024 · SQL Server GROUP BY Example. Below is a simple Group By query we SUM the salary data. In the first query, we group by Department and the second query we group by Department and … WebNov 1, 2024 · In this article. Applies to: Databricks SQL Databricks Runtime Indicates whether a specified column in a GROUPING SET, ROLLUP, or CUBE represents a subtotal.. Syntax grouping(col) Arguments. col: A column reference identified in a GROUPING SET, ROLLUP, or CUBE.; Returns. An INTEGER. The result is 1 for a …

WebIn addition to producing all the rows of a GROUP BY ROLLUP, GROUP BY CUBE adds all the “cross-tabulations” rows. Sub-total rows are rows that further aggregate whose values are derived by computing the same aggregate functions that …

WebSo we can see the final cross-product of the two GROUPING SETS that make up the concatenated grouping. A generic summary would be as follows. GROUPING SETS (a, … WebNov 29, 2024 · 1 Answer. You should be interested in the syntax: GROUP BY GROUPING SETS, GROUP BY CUBE and GROUP BY ROLLUP. WITH cte AS ( SELECT COALESCE (State, Country, Region) AS Place, SUM (ValueX) AS ValueX, SUM (ValueY) AS ValueY FROM MY_TABLE GROUP BY GROUPING SETS (Region, Country, State) ) SELECT …

WebNov 3, 2015 · The Grouping() function is passed the name of a column that participated in the ROLLUP, CUBE or GROUPING SET. It returns zero if this row is a summary for this …

WebFeb 28, 2024 · CUBE groups data by the provided columns, returning extra subtotal rows representing the totals throughout all levels of grouping columns, in addition to the grouped rows. CUBE returns the same rows as ROLLUP, while adding additional subtotal rows for every combination of grouping column not covered by ROLLUP. literacy topics year 4WebIn PostgreSQL, the CUBE clause is a subclause of the GROUP BY clause. It generates multiple grouping sets that include all possible combinations of columns. With the … literacy topics to write aboutWebCUBE (grouping-expression-list)A CUBE grouping produces a result set that contains all the rows of a ROLLUP aggregation and, in addition, contains cross-tabulation rows.Cross-tabulation rows are additional super-aggregate rows that are not part of an aggregation with sub-totals.. Similar to a ROLLUP, a CUBE grouping can also be thought of as a series … literacy topics for kindergartenWebUntil BigQuery supports GROUP BY CUBE, I found this was the most compact/readable way to get the desired aggregation over every combination of groups: SELECT APPROX_QUANTILES(value, 100)[SAFE_ORDINAL(50)] as median, dim1, ..., dim10 FROM table, UNNEST ([dim1, 'ALL']) AS dim1, ... importance of dangerous drugs lawWebGROUP BY CUBE¶. GROUP BY CUBE is an extension of the GROUP BY clause similar to GROUP BY ROLLUP.In addition to producing all the rows of a GROUP BY ROLLUP, … importance of dash dietWebGrouping definition, an act or process of placing in groups. See more. importance of data backupWebgroup by cube¶. group by cube group by rollup に似た group by 句の拡張機能です。 group by rollup のすべての行を生成することに加えて、 group by cube はすべての「クロス集計」行を追加します。 小計行は、グループ化された行を生成するために使用されたのと同じ集計関数を計算することによって値が導出さ ... literacy tracker